Historical Context and Trends

The historical record paints a clear picture: Ivory Coast has faced a formidable challenge against South American teams in the World Cup, losing all three encounters to date. Their opponents, Ecuador, share a similar narrative, having succumbed to African opposition in their only previous World Cup meeting. This sets the stage for a battle of redemption and a chance to rewrite history.

Qualifying Journey

Ivory Coast's qualification journey was nothing short of impressive. They dominated the CAF section, winning eight out of ten matches and achieving a remarkable feat by not conceding a single goal. This defensive solidity, coupled with their attacking prowess, makes them a force to be reckoned with. On the other hand, Ecuador finished second in the CONMEBOL qualifiers, matching their best-ever performance. Their journey to Philadelphia is a testament to their growth and ambition.
